When shaking hands with another businessperson, always remember to establish rapport. Dress is crucial: ensure that you know whether the meeting is business professional dress or business casual.

Don’t attempt an introduction unless you are sure of the person’s name. Name badges should be worn when appropriate. Gossip is never consistent with proper business etiquette. Make sure to present important selling points first in any marketing meetings or conferences.

Always use the appropriate title for an individual. To do otherwise may cause unnecessary offense. Never present an out-of-date business card; always make sure that all information on the card is accurate and current.
